WordPress 主题显示不正确? 常见问题解答和修复。
已发表: 2021-09-20披露:这篇文章包含附属链接。 当您单击此帖子中的产品链接时,我可能会收到补偿。 有关我的广告政策的说明,请访问此页面。 谢谢阅读!
内容
- 为什么我的 WordPress 主题无法正确显示?
- 如何修复我的 WordPress 主题无法正确显示?
- 没有遵循主题的说明或文档。
- 也许你已经安装了它,但还没有激活它。
- “腐败”的主题。
- 没有在“主题设置”中正确配置主题。
- 你没有内容。
- 插件冲突。
- 缓存。
- 没有导入Demo。
- 主题看起来不像演示。
- 未在“阅读”设置中设置为主页。
- 您的网站运行的是过时的 WordPress 或 PHP 版本。
- 没有安装主题提供的推荐插件。
- 内存和其他限制主题无法正常显示。
- 小部件。
- CSS 样式表。
- 主题上传不正确。
- PHP、CSS、HTML 或 MySQL 问题。
- WordPress 主题显示不正确,结论。
为什么我的 WordPress 主题无法正确显示?
以下是您的 WordPress 主题无法正确显示的一些可能原因:
- 没有遵循主题的说明或文档。
- 也许你已经安装了它,但还没有激活它。
- “腐败”的主题。
- 没有在“主题设置”中正确配置主题。
- 你没有内容。
- 插件冲突。
- 缓存。
- 没有导入Demo。
- 主题看起来不像演示。
- 未在“阅读”设置中设置为主页。
- 您的网站运行的是过时的 WordPress 或 PHP 版本。
- 没有安装主题提供的推荐插件。
- 内存和其他限制主题无法正常显示。
- 小部件。
- CSS 样式表。
- 主题上传不正确。
- PHP、CSS、HTML 或 MySQL 问题。
在这篇文章中,我不仅会讨论您的 WordPress 主题可能无法正确显示的原因,还会在下面讨论它们可能的修复方法。
但是,您应该知道,此列表不是绝对的。 但在大多数情况下,您的 WordPress 主题未显示的原因可能与上述之一直接或间接相关。
如果您已经经历了上述所有原因,包括他们可能的解决方案,但仍然没有解决您的 WordPress 主题无法正确显示的问题,那么作为最后的手段,您应该联系主题开发人员。
事实上,我恳请您在联系您的主题开发人员之前仔细阅读我上面列出的原因和可能的解决方案列表。 为什么?
因为您的主题开发人员实际上可能会在他们尝试解决它之前要求您做同样的事情。
因此,请节省您自己和开发人员的时间,并可能在您甚至需要致电开发人员之前解决问题,然后他们可能会告诉您通过以下相同的原因和可能的解决方案,以及上面列出的原因。
如何修复我的 WordPress 主题无法正确显示?
以下是您的 WordPress 主题可能无法正确显示的原因的修复:
没有遵循主题的说明或文档。
99.9% 的时间是因为客户没有阅读手册/文档或说明。 因此,请阅读并最重要的是“遵循”说明。
确保一切都已安装并相应地激活。
即使你有,你仍然可能错过了一步,所以再过一遍。
这就是流行的 WordPress 主题和插件市场“Envato”现在提供安装和设置主题的付费服务的原因。
这是因为客户甚至没有阅读他们购买的主题附带的文档。
也许你已经安装了它,但还没有激活它。
也许您刚刚安装了它,但尚未激活它,并且该站点仍显示默认主题。 所以激活新主题!
“腐败”的主题。
也许你已经安装并激活了你的主题,但它仍然没有显示。 在这种情况下,您的主题可能已损坏。
要检查,请进入您的托管帐户仪表板,查看您的 WordPress 文件。 可以使用 FTP 登录,查看主题的 index.php 文件。
您可以从以下位置找到:wp-content/themes/”your-theme-name-directory”/。
如果您看到该文件为空白,则删除完整的主题目录并重新安装。
没有在“主题设置”中正确配置主题。
至少在正确配置设置之前,您的主题不会出现。
因此,如果您的设置中的主题选项未配置,它可能无法正确显示。
因此,请检查您的主题设置。
你没有内容。
主题只是显示内容的容器。 主题的开发人员创建一个演示只是为了展示主题的全部潜力,但在填充所有内容并配置设置(见上文)之前,它不会以这种方式出现。
所以要么自己填写一些内容,使用一些 lorem ipsum,要么确保演示主题的站点地图和文件完全正确上传。
插件冲突。
检查插件冲突:首先,停用所有插件。 如果您看到这解决了问题,那么是时候缩小导致冲突的插件的范围了。 其次,一个一个地重新激活你的插件,直到你发现有冲突的插件。
您可以安装插件,安装“健康检查和故障排除”:
在“健康检查和故障排除插件”中的故障排除选项卡上,您可以单击按钮以禁用所有插件并更改主题,而您仍处于登录状态,而不会影响您网站的正常访问者。
然后,您可以使用其管理栏菜单一次打开和关闭插件和主题。
这是由于插件冲突,停用了不需要的插件。 问题解决了。
缓存。
如果您使用服务器缓存或缓存插件,请确保清除其缓存内容并通过其设置禁用缓存。 然后清除浏览器的缓存和缓存历史记录。

没有导入Demo。
很多时候,新主题看起来不如 Demo 好。
这种情况经常发生,因为开发人员通常只想放置内容类型、颜色、字体、盒子和容器大小等,以使主题看起来对潜在买家来说绝对是最好的。
但仅仅因为开发人员可以制作一个漂亮的演示,并不意味着当您将其下载到您的 WordPress 仪表板时,您可以自动获得相同的美学效果。
以下是如何上传主题并仅显示演示内容以确保演示至少正常运行,以便您知道它不是主题本身:
检查您的自定义主题是否可能包含导入或安装演示内容的方法。 有些确实如此。
尝试仅通过 XML 文件安装演示内容。
如果您的主题不包含演示 XML 文件或以其他方式提供演示内容,请联系主题支持并询问他们是否能够为您提供 XML 文件。
此外,请确保安装主题并激活包含的插件。
还有两种上传主题演示内容的方法,如果他们有“OneClick”演示安装选项,请单击它作为您想要的选项。
如果不是这样,您可以在主题的 .zip 文件中以 XML 的形式找到演示内容。 然后使用您想要的选项通过“WordPress Importer”上传。
完成这些方法后,您可以让您的网站看起来像一个演示网站。 是时候看看自定义如何适用于该主题了。
当您在 WordPress 中安装新主题时,它不会像演示那样立即安装。
始终确保您已正确导入演示。 正确导入演示对于查看主题是否真正有效以及您没有其他问题或冲突至关重要。
如果您遇到任何疑问,请再次阅读文档。
您还可以在开发者网站或 Youtube 上观看有关您的主题的视频,包括安装和如何配置它的说明。
主题看起来不像演示。
许多主题确实有演示内容安装,这将使网站看起来像广告中的演示。
根据您尝试做的事情,有时演示比空白主题更容易开始。
但是你必须确保你仔细阅读了文档。
当您安装 WordPress 主题时,您还需要安装演示内容。 即使您当然不会使用它。
但是您需要全部安装它,以确保您得到您所支付的费用。
您是否可以反映您在演示中看到的内容,现在由您决定。
但是您应该始终检查主题源是否提供 Demo 内容。 安装并激活 Demo 和可能附带的插件后,您将能够看到您喜欢、购买和下载的相同设计。
您将拥有一个完整的网站,并且您已付费。 但同样,您现在可以根据自己的需要对其进行自定义。
请记住,仅仅因为演示看起来不错,并不意味着一旦您将其正确上传到您的网站,它就一定看起来不错。 这取决于你!
未在“阅读”设置中设置为主页。
可能您还没有从“阅读”设置中设置主页。 它是充当主页的页面。 确保它是您要用作主页的页面。
您的网站运行的是过时的 WordPress 或 PHP 版本。
您可能有一个过时的 PHP 或 WordPress 版本。 因此,请确保您运行的是两者的最新版本,或者至少确保您使用的是主题支持的 PHP 版本。 您可以在 cPanel 中更改它。 通常在 cPanel 的 MultiPHP Manager 下。
没有安装主题提供的推荐插件。
大多数人忘记安装主题提供的推荐插件。 确保您已安装它们。
因此,在完全安装主题后,请确保激活开发人员包含的所有必需插件。
内存和其他限制主题无法正常显示。
您的 WordPress 具有正确导入演示主题所需的内存和其他限制。 确保您没有任何内存、上传或执行限制。 还要检查您当前的托管计划的限制
如果这不起作用,请转到主题的评论或评论部分。 其他用户可能也遇到过同样的问题,并且已经找到了解决方案或至少找到了解决方法。
小部件。
您可能有与该主题配套但未安装的小部件,或者您有来自先前主题的其他剩余小部件与此新主题冲突。
通常,最困难的事情是起始页。 它通常由小部件(外观 > 小部件)组成。 它们通常是针对主题的,所以在这里,再次查阅主题的说明总是很重要的。
当然,很大程度上取决于您安装的 WordPress 主题。
一些主题使用小部件在主页上显示内容,一些主题要求将主页设置为具有特定模板的静态页面。
同样,您应该阅读主题的文档。 小部件通常是您的内容和其他美学将显示在不同位置的主要原因之一。
CSS 样式表。
主题的 CSS 样式表可能丢失,或者它可能存在严重的权限问题,或者某些东西正在从它那里重定向。 仔细检查Health Check and Troubleshooting插件,它也应该会发现这些类型的问题。
然后,如果您缺少 CSS 样式表或有一些错误,请联系主题的开发人员。
主题上传不正确。
主题可能未上传到您的主机帐户文件中的正确文件夹。 确保在 /wp-content/themes/thewindcriesmary/style.css 中有一个样式表,然后:
- 检查样式表上的权限。
- 检查您的 .htaccess 文件。
- 检查 wp-admin->Settings->General 中的值是否正确,主要是从顶部开始的第三和第四个设置。
如果其他主题也没有出现,首先确保您已将主题上传到正确的位置,即 WordPress 安装文件夹中的“wp-content/themes”。
您可能遇到的问题可能与您上传文件的用户拥有的权限有关。
有时主题捆绑在它们自己的子目录中,当您提取它们时,文件不会进入 wp-content/themes 中的正确子目录。 然后它们会放错位置,您必须在其他文件中四处查看,尤其是那些名称相似的文件等。
PHP、CSS、HTML 或 MySQL 问题。
您可能遇到 HTML、CSS、PHP 或 MySQL 查询问题。
联系主题开发者。 如果这是付费主题,他们将为您解决此问题。
WordPress 主题显示不正确,结论。
如果您已经检查了 WordPress 主题无法正确显示的上述原因,并且没有从随附的修复程序中找到任何解决方案,请联系您的托管服务提供商或您的主题支持。
每个信誉良好的托管服务提供商和主题开发人员都有专门的支持团队,他们可以轻松地帮助您安装新主题并解决可能出现的任何问题。